The successful candidate will be responsible for overseeing the polymer extrusion process, ensuring product quality, and optimizing production efficiency. The Polymer Extrusion Engineer will collaborate with cross-functional teams, troubleshoot issues, and contribute to process improvements.

Responsibilities:

1. Polymer Extrusion Process Management:
· Oversee and manage the polymer extrusion process from raw material preparation to final product extrusion.
· Monitor and control extrusion parameters to ensure product quality and consistency.
· Troubleshoot and resolve any issues related to the extrusion process.

2. Quality Assurance:
· Implement and maintain quality control procedures for polymer extrusion.
· Conduct regular inspections to ensure adherence to quality standards.
· Collaborate with the quality assurance team to address any non-conformities.

3. Process Optimization:
· Identify opportunities for process improvements to enhance production efficiency.
· Collaborate with R&D and engineering teams to implement new technologies and methodologies.
· Analyse data and performance metrics to optimize extrusion parameters.

4. Equipment Maintenance:
· Oversee the maintenance of extrusion equipment to ensure proper functioning.
· Schedule and coordinate preventive maintenance activities.
· Collaborate with the maintenance team for timely equipment repairs.

5. Collaboration and Communication:
· Work closely with cross-functional teams, including production, R&D, and quality assurance.
· Communicate effectively with team members to address challenges and implement solutions.
· Provide technical guidance and support to production staff.
